Transaction 2697477fbadba173de507ef13412859513b51d057c8ee7d250d593e17bbddb41

1 Input
2 Outputs
  • 2697477fbadba173de507ef13412859513b51d057c8ee7d250d593e17bbddb41:0
  • value  12000000
    address  1JoBDHkGHCQtnLRSnMLkcyVBLFQDPgb3xB
  • 2697477fbadba173de507ef13412859513b51d057c8ee7d250d593e17bbddb41:1
  • value  120705526
    address  18CP2nLBC9FWVi6d9WMnzPrwvWKaGuMCsJ